Output 59a3ef261651b66756b985e7ea27ab9d91c241d0d0e9bda7f366c10a8b4a3afc:180

value
11511
script pubkey
OP_0 OP_PUSHBYTES_32 ef1bdf29f8e00728dbd68e44e1e7d505c8d9f8003e3abbf1399f304b922840bc
address
bc1qauda720cuqrj3k7k3ezwre74qhydn7qq8cathufenucyhy3ggz7qqwd4rs
transaction
59a3ef261651b66756b985e7ea27ab9d91c241d0d0e9bda7f366c10a8b4a3afc
spent
true